Bill Callahan: Shepherd In A Sheepskin Vest review
The mordant American troubadour returns with his first album in six years, an expansive and contemplative double set which ruminates on responsibility, contentment, mortality, fatherhood and the natural landscape. Single Review: Joel Phil – Monster
Joel Phil returns with new single Monster, taking the listener on a journey of passion and intensity through piercing lyrics and a strong vocal performance. Joel Phil has never been one to hold back his emotions, and his new single Monster once again gives the listener full access to the artist’s range of thoughts and feelings. Single Review: Geoff Gibbons – Fall Girl
We take a listen to new single ‘Fall Girl’ from Geoff Gibbons, with his story-led lyrics creating a country rock track full of imagery and self-doubt. Stories play an important part of Geoff’s music. Hailing originally from Vancouver, Geoff has travelled around the world to find musical influences and sounds, but he’s always been fascinated by country rock. Review: Laura Paragano – Strange Curses
Laura Paragano releases her debut album Strange Curses, and with it introduces us to a dreamy world of indie-tinged surf rock. The last big hitter I can remember making it big world-wide out of California, as a surf band, was The Thrills. Sure, there have been other more recent bands, but none as big.
